McMinnville is the county seat and roughly twenty minutes from our shop in Dundee — worth saying plainly, because a contractor who implies he is around the corner from everywhere is a contractor who is going to be late somewhere. We are not next door; we are close enough to be on your job on a normal schedule and to give you a real date rather than an optimistic one. We did two jobs on one street here. The first was front-yard flatwork on an older house: we stripped the turf out with a machine, formed and reinforced a walkway from the street to the porch, an apron alongside it and a run along the property edge, and poured the lot in one go. The second was a full driveway slab beside a two-car garage, cut and prepped, poured, finished and sealed with cure the same day. Both are the ordinary McMinnville job and both are photographed below. Beyond those, what we get called for here is broader than in the smaller towns. New construction on the edges means footings, stem walls and slab-on-grade for houses, garages and shops, usually to a builder’s schedule with a framing crew already booked. The older parts of town mean the opposite job: replacing flatwork that has outlived its base, and fixing drainage on properties where the grade was set before anyone thought hard about where the water went. There is also real commercial and light-industrial work here — approaches, sidewalks, dumpster and equipment pads, and slabs for shops and warehouses. That is work with a written spec and an inspector rather than a preference, and it is a discipline a lot of residential crews are not set up for. We are, and we will tell you quickly whether a given job suits a company our size.

Site cuts, grading, base rock and compaction, with our own machines and operators. This is the half of a concrete job most concrete companies hand to somebody else.

Public and commercial flatwork poured to a written spec, with the street kept open and the business kept trading. There is an inspector, a submittal and a traffic plan, and most residential concrete crews are not set up for any of the three.
